Breaking: 13 Abducted Benue Bus Passengers, Including JAMB Candidates, Freed
Kidnapped passengers from a Benue Links bus, including JAMB candidates, have been freed and are receiving medical treatment.
The 13 remaining passengers abducted from a Benue Links bus along the Makurdi–Otukpo route have regained their freedom, including several JAMB examination candidates.
The passengers were kidnapped last Wednesday when armed men attacked the 18-seater vehicle en route to Otukpo. Among those freed, about eight were candidates travelling for the JAMB examination.
According to sources, the victims were released in the early hours of Sunday after being held captive for roughly three days.
Authorities have yet to disclose details of how the rescue was carried out, but security forces were said to have intensified operations in the area prior to their release.
The freed victims have since been taken for urgent medical care and are receiving treatment at the Federal University of Health Sciences Teaching Hospital in Otukpo.
Confirming the development, Benue State Police Commissioner Ifeanyi Emenari said the command would provide a detailed briefing later.
